Tariq Khan, a spokesperson for the Samajwadi Party, recently got a scary phone call from someone claiming to belong to the Lawrence Bishnoi gang. This call happened two days ago and has made the police start looking into it.

In an audio clip that has been shared online, Khan, who often defends the Samajwadi Party in TV debates, can be heard receiving rude and threatening remarks. Khan told reporters that he has been receiving mean and threatening calls for the past two months, but he had ignored them. However, on Friday night, the caller not only insulted him but also said he was part of the Lawrence Bishnoi gang. Because it sounded very serious, Khan quickly told the police and the leader of his party, Akhilesh Yadav.

Khan mentioned, “I think this might be a prank, but it’s still important to find out who called me.” He shared the recordings of the latest call with the police.

Akhilesh Yadav has been updated about the situation and has asked Khan to come to Lucknow on Tuesday. If needed, Yadav might talk to the Director General of Police about it.

In the audio clip, the caller warns Khan by saying things like, “Be careful or you will be next.” The caller also repeatedly says things like, “You better watch what you say,” and “We will have to do something.” When Khan asked about Lawrence Bishnoi, the caller replied angrily, “You’ll know soon. Wait for a few days. I will show you.” The call ended with the caller using bad language.

According to the Additional Superintendent of Police, Ramanand Prasad, they haven’t confirmed if the call really came from the Bishnoi gang or if it was just a prank. Still, they are taking this very seriously. The police are tracking the phone number used by the caller, and an officer has been assigned to investigate.

Last October, the Mumbai police connected a village in Bahraich district to the murder of a political leader named Baba Siddique. Some suspects from that case were linked to the Lawrence Bishnoi gang and were arrested at that time.

Tariq Khan lives in Bahraich and is the son of Teje Khan, a well-known Samajwadi Party leader who has served as the chairman of the Bahraich Municipal Board twice.
